Reneé Rapp’s Bold Return: ‘Leave Me Alone’ and ‘Bite Me’ Announcement

Reneé Rapp is back with a bang, unveiling her second studio album titled ‘Bite Me’ and dropping the lead single ‘Leave Me Alone’ to give fans a taste of what’s to come. The follow-up to her 2023 release, Snow Angel, is scheduled for release on August 1 under Interscope Records in the US and Polydor in the UK. Rapp has been teasing Bite Me over recent weeks, stirring curiosity with a new website that invited fans to sign NDAs (Non-Disclosure Agreements) before unveiling cryptic hints about the album. The buzz only grew as notable personalities like Paris Hilton, Charlize Theron, and Monica Lewinsky dropped subtle clues about the upcoming release.

‘Leave Me Alone’: A Provocative New Anthem

The single ‘Leave Me Alone’ bursts onto the scene as a provocative, rebellious pop anthem. It kicks off with Reneé singing with fierce attitude:

I’m a real bad girl but a real good kisser / Leave me alone, bitch, I wanna have fun.”

The track sets the tone for the album — unapologetically bold and full of attitude.

The music video creatively features a troupe of Rapp’s doppelgangers embarking on a wild night out that escalates into a risqué, and eventually bloody, pillow fight. The imagery perfectly matches the song’s rebellious spirit. Check out the official video below:

From Broadway to Billboard: Reneé Rapp’s Rise

Reneé Rapp first caught the spotlight on Broadway, starring as Regina George in the musical adaptation of Mean Girls — a role originally immortalized by Rachel McAdams in the iconic film. She reprised this role in the 2024 musical film adaptation, bridging her acting and singing talents.

Her music career gained traction with the 2022 EP Everything To Everyone, featuring catchy singles like ‘In The Kitchen’ and ‘Don’t Tell My Mom’. Building on this momentum, Snow Angel climbed into the Billboard Top 50 and secured the Number Seven spot on UK charts — an impressive feat for a rising star.

Collaborations and Live Performances

Reneé’s dynamic energy extends beyond solo projects. At this year’s Coachella Festival, she teamed up with Megan Thee Stallion and Cara Delevingne to recreate an iconic photo from a past night out — playfully dubbed “The lesbian bodyguards” by Delevingne.

Last year, Rapp and Megan Thee Stallion performed their collaboration from the Mean Girls reboot during a surprise appearance on Saturday Night Live, demonstrating her crossover appeal and star power.
